The book "This is Why You're Fat (And How to Get Thin Forever)" by Jackie Warner, gives detailed information on how to eat well and effective workout plans. Warner goes on to explain how the three organs (the thyroid, liver, and adrenal glands) are likely making people fat. She talks about how the adrenal glands and liver are exhausted and overworked from things such as caffeine, alcohol, poor diets, stress, and chemical additives. She goes on to explain how simply detoxifying and cleansing these important organs can aid in weight loss. Warner recommends eating foods such as blueberries, green leafy vegetables, beets, and drinking plenty of water with lemon. Warner also advices to stay clear of pesticides by eating organic foods. The following is an additional list of things to avoid according to Warner:
• Caffeine
• Milk
• Dairy
• Refined carbohydrates
• Artificial sweeteners
• Sugar
• Fatty meats
• Alcohol
Through her experience with clients who are obese, Jackie has found that most of them are nutrient deficient. She feels that it is very important to add nutrient dense foods such as oatmeal, vegetables, fresh fruit, whey protein shakes, herbal teas, and eggs into ones diet. I felt that she had a great attitude towards cheat day. She knows the importance of not depriving the body of necessary foods so she allows two cheat meal a week as long as the each meal stays under 1,500 calories. I can understand how this would work because it will give you something to look forward to after a hard week and serve to keep you motivated. Warner also states that losing weight is mathematical and thus she stresses portion control. The bottom line is if you are taking in more than you are burning off you will gain weight.
Warner talks about an aspect called metaphysiques in the book, which is her version of the law of attraction. Warner states that your feelings and thoughts will draw similar energy. According to Warner, negative beliefs and thoughts will sabotage your effort to lose weight and get healthy. Positive visualization and goal setting strategies are needed in order to achieve your weight loss goals. Also included in the book is a section on healthy menus and effective workouts. I like the fact that each exercise has pictures and explanations included.
She state that if you make a workout session intense enough you will need no more than 20 minutes a day to reach your weight loss goal.
